Understanding Copper Tripeptide 1: Benefits and Uses

Copper Tripeptide 1, a small peptide consisting of three amino acids and a copper ion, has gained popularity in the skincare and health industry for its remarkable benefits. It plays a crucial role in promoting collagen production, wound healing, and overall skin rejuvenation. Benefits of Copper Tripeptide 1

  1. Enhanced Skin Repair: Copper Tripeptide 1 aids in the healing of damaged skin by stimulating cellular repair processes.
  2. Increased Collagen Production: This peptide is known to boost collagen synthesis, leading to firmer and more youthful skin.
  3. Antioxidant Properties: It possesses powerful antioxidant capabilities, which help combat free radical damage.
  4. Improved Elasticity: Regular use can improve skin elasticity, reducing the appearance of fine lines and wrinkles.
  5. Anti-inflammatory Effects: Copper Tripeptide 1 may also help reduce inflammation and redness in the skin, providing a calming effect.

How to Use Copper Tripeptide 1

Incorporating Copper Tripeptide 1 into your skincare routine is relatively simple. It is commonly found in serums and creams. Here are some tips for optimal use:

  1. Start with a clean face to maximize absorption.
  2. Apply a small amount of the product containing Copper Tripeptide 1 to your face and neck.
  3. Use it twice daily, preferably in the morning and evening, for best results.
  4. Follow with a moisturizer to lock in moisture and enhance the benefits of the peptide.
